Summary
Harald Kruska is a human[1]. His place of birth was Toruń[2]. He was born on +1908-10-23T00:00:00Z[3]. He passed away in Berlin[4]. He died on +1993-09-17T00:00:00Z[5]. He worked as a pastor[6] and docent[7].
